Do I need a Business Plans?

If you need a loan to purchase the business, the lending provider will ask for one.

What are the advantages of a Business Plans?

Your business is more likly to sucess with a plan and one that has been written down.  As with all plans, they keep you focused and they can challenge you.       A business without a plan is like a ship without a rudder.

Do I need a Business Professional to write a Business Plans?

No.  However a good Business Advisor should be able to turn your ideas into achieveable tasks, write them up and set goals.  Regular follow ups are recommended.

What 5 things should a business plan include?

The general format includes full details of the business, historic and forecasted Profit & Loss, a SWOT analysis, details of capital needed, and how it will be spent.  Details of the people involved, their experience.  You do not need to restrict a business plan, it should be a working document not resting on a shelf.

I am new to Business what must you do ?

When starting in business you do need to be registered as soon as you start trading.

Accountants will give you a free consultation, explaining your choices and there is a lot of information to consider.

Always open a separate bank account and use it for business only

Ensure you are registered not just for your business but personally.

Take time to think about a system.  i.e. pen and paper, Accounting package, Excel, whatever you prefer, but it is vital to record transactions.

Which businesses are likely to succeed

  • They took professional advice before they started.
  • They followed the advice and were registered correctly
  • Opened a separate bank account for business use only
  • Have a system for their admin. i.e Accounting package
  • They wrote down their plans for the business
  • Had professional support
